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Practical Metal Finishing - Most frequently, the polishing of metal is necessary for appearance or for clean-room usage. It really is one of the more effective processes for its usefulness in intensifying the overall attractiveness of the items, for example, motorcycle parts, motor vehicle parts or kitchenware. Additionally, various clean-rooms demand a lustrous finish so as to limit the porosity of the material that could cause dust to build up and contaminate. A really good example of this use might be in vacuum chambers. There are actually many approaches to polish metals, and now we can examine a little with regards to several of the processes involved. Various metals can be finished manually, with purpose built bu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A finishing compound or paste is normally utilised, which may consist of lim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, chalk, chromium oxide, tripoli,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, because of its weak th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its rather high viscidity is among the most time-consuming. On the other side, things made from non-ferrous metal are much more receptive to polishing, because these need the lowest number of procedures.
Any time a high processing quality is not really crucial, faster pad speeds can be utilised. A lower pad speed is required in the event that a quality mirror finish is necessary. Polishing buffs smeared in paste are very much impacted by the load on the surface of the pad. The vigour of the surface pressure could be raised to a specific limit, but employing beyond the perfect degree of load not simply lowers the quality of the procedure, but also reduces the level of performance, might result in wear to the part, and there is also an evident heating up of the work-pieces, owing to friction. When you are using thinner items, it's elevated temperature (and a resultant bendability of the metal) that can induce elements to bend, flex or warp. Basically, it requires a specialized technician to look at each one of these variables to both not cause damage to the piece and to perform efficiently. To help substantially enhance the standard of the final finish, the buffing operation will have to be carried out with a lesser amount of power and not a large amount of force in order to in the end produce a surface area that doesn't have any scores or fine lines coming from the finishing procedure, thereby ending up with a fabulous mirror finish.
